標(biāo)題:學(xué)會(huì)在linux中查看當(dāng)前路徑的方法及代碼示例
在linux操作系統(tǒng)中,經(jīng)常需要查看當(dāng)前所在的路徑,以便更好地定位和操作文件和目錄。本文將介紹在Linux中查看當(dāng)前路徑的幾種方法,并提供具體的代碼示例。希望能幫助讀者更加熟練地在Linux環(huán)境中進(jìn)行路徑操作。
1. 使用pwd命令
pwd是print Working Directory的縮寫,用于顯示當(dāng)前工作目錄的完整路徑。通過(guò)在終端輸入pwd命令,即可顯示當(dāng)前路徑。
示例代碼:
pwd
2. 使用echo命令
echo命令用于顯示一行文本,并可將文本重定向到文件中。當(dāng)結(jié)合$PWD環(huán)境變量使用時(shí),也可以顯示當(dāng)前路徑。
示例代碼:
echo $PWD
3. 使用readlink命令
readlink命令可以顯示符號(hào)鏈接的目標(biāo)路徑。當(dāng)結(jié)合-f選項(xiàng)使用時(shí),可以獲取當(dāng)前絕對(duì)路徑。
示例代碼:
readlink -f .
4. 使用dirname命令
dirname命令用于去掉最后層級(jí)的路徑,并輸出上一層的目錄。結(jié)合$PWD環(huán)境變量使用時(shí),可以顯示當(dāng)前路徑。
示例代碼:
dirname $PWD
5. 使用pwdx命令
pwdx命令可以顯示指定進(jìn)程的工作目錄。通過(guò)將當(dāng)前進(jìn)程的PID(Process ID)作為參數(shù)傳遞給pwdx命令,即可顯示當(dāng)前進(jìn)程的工作目錄。
示例代碼:
pwdx $(echo $$)
以上是幾種在Linux中查看當(dāng)前路徑的方法及代碼示例。通過(guò)熟練掌握這些方法,將能夠更加方便地在Linux系統(tǒng)中進(jìn)行路徑操作,提高工作效率。希望讀者通過(guò)實(shí)踐運(yùn)用這些方法,能夠在Linux環(huán)境下更加得心應(yīng)手地進(jìn)行文件和目錄管理。